The story of Ann Davenport began in 1696 in Parmunkey Neck, King Queen, Virginia, USA. Ann Davenport married Thomas Graves, and had children including Eleanor Graves, John Graves, Solomon Graves, Thomas Graves Vi, William Graves. Ann Davenport passed away in 1782 in Spotsylvania, Spotsylvania, Virginia, United States.
